## Artifact Signing — SDK Parity Notes (Weekly Sync)

Kestrel SDK for Android reached parity with the Swift client this sprint: offline queueing, batched telemetry, and retry semantics now match. Both SDKs ship as signed artifacts from the same pipeline. Remaining gap: background sync throttling, targeted next sprint. Verify both release bundles before tagging. Both artifacts validate against the shared signing key below.

signing key of kawig-fafog = bky19_6Fypv1qws7J8qJtaYjX

## Changelog — Wikiloft 3.8.1 (Key Rotation)

Rotated signing keys following the role-based access overhaul. Viewer, editor, and steward roles now map to distinct permission sets; legacy group grants removed. Old key retired effective this release — builds signed with it will fail verification. Release managers must update their verification config before the next deploy. All 3.8.x artifacts from this point are signed with the key below.

signing key of bajop-hahag = bky13_yLSJStjSXhzxg

Briefing: Franchise Agreement — Leadership Review

Quick one for the board. The Tollbright Cafés franchise deal is basically ready: seven-year term, territory covering greater Nansdale, royalties at the standard tier. Legal flagged the exclusivity clause; we softened it. Their side, led by the Abberley family office, is keen to sign this month. We think it's a good fit. Forward plans are summarized confidentially just below.

confidential, yajef-tahag: Weniusax Logistics is in early talks to buy Sorixek Works for about $49.3 million. The Jorox launch date is October 2, and nothing goes to the press before then. Legal wants the Pelixek Partners term sheet signed before April 16.

Night-shift staff: Floor 4 of the Tellhaven Building opens this week. After 21:00, access is via the rear stairwell only; the lifts are locked out overnight during the settling period. Complete a walk-through of the new floor once per shift and log it. The stairwell keypad accepts the code below.

badge for yahop-fawep: bdg-XBKXI-68071